Stas Sergeev escreveu:
>> Now the problem is: The cursor is still broken (is at 1/3 from the top)
> This was fixed, upgrade from CVS.
I went to sleep very happy, but today I found some problems:
1) The cursor is fine, but completely disapears in Borland C 3.1 in the
IDE. Thsi happens with any number of lines and with or without "$_X_font
= "vga""
2) Now when I run NDN dosemu eats 90% of the CPU (any version including
the very old 2.10 in real mode). If I open 2 or 3 dosemu sessions this
is shared between them.
